    Well, I suppose someone else would like to know too and Marcia Lanyon has done me proud (no, she is not my auntie). The white agate druzy was 15mm square and cost £ 4.50 plus tax.
    The black druzy came from a German stone carving specialist and cost over € 100. Message: not all druzies are alike. Dennis.
